EXO’s D.O. Makes a Breezy Solo Debut with ‘Rose’

Accompanied by a music video, the track acts as the lead single off D.O.’s first solo EP, ‘Empathy’

Smitten by his love interest, EXO’s main vocalist, D.O. appears to be detached from reality in the acoustic folk track, “Rose.” Penned by the singer himself, “Rose” embodies the euphoric essence of romance as D.O. cycles his way around a quaint, picturesque neighborhood.

The music video opens with a rustic, semi-modern mansion in the frame, shadowed by a dark, thunderstorm night. Just before dawn sets in, a sapling appears at the porch of the mansion, followed by a bright and cheerful guitar rhythm filling the scene. The focus then moves to D.O. who grabs his bicycle singing, “Up above the clear blue sky/ Like a cloud following the wind/ Don’t go too far away / Just stay where you are / My baby every day in my heart.”

D.O. then proceeds to cycle around the neighborhood, making a stop at the local cafe. As the video concludes, D.O. approaches his home, singing “Even though I look shy / And cheesy, I can’t help it / From today we are lovers,” with the sapling now bloomed into a rose. 

D.O.’s debut EP, Empathy contains eight tracks, including six new songs and two bonus additions. Apart from the title track “Rose”, the vocalist has also written the B-side, “I’m Fine.” The rest of the tracks are titled, “My Love”, “It’s Love”, “Dad”, “Si Fueras Mia”, “Rose- English version” and “I’m Gonna Love You” featuring South Korean rapper, Wonstein.
